true
true
true
true
true
An entity that exists in full at any time in which it exists at all, persists through time while maintaining its identity and has no temporal parts.
continuant
An entity that has temporal parts and that happens, unfolds or develops through time.
occurrent
A continuant that is a bearer of quality and realizable entity entities, in which other entities inhere and which itself cannot inhere in anything.
independent continuant
An occurrent that has temporal proper parts and for some time t, p s-depends_on some material entity at t.
process
An independent continuant that is spatially extended whose identity is independent of that of other entities and can be maintained through time.
material entity
molecular_function
catalytic activity
biological_process
true
kinase activity
transferase activity
transferase activity, transferring phosphorus-containing groups
A process occurring within or in the vicinity of an organism that exerts some causal influence on the organism via the interaction between an exposure stimulus and an exposure receptor. The exposure stimulus may be a process, material entity or condition (for example, lack of nutrients). The exposure receptor can be an organism, organism population or a part of an organism.
exposure event or process
true
MF(X)-directly_regulates->MF(Y)-enabled_by->GP(Z) => MF(Y)-has_input->GP(Y) e.g. if 'protein kinase activity'(X) directly_regulates 'protein binding activity (Y)and this is enabled by GP(Z) then X has_input Z
infer input from direct reg
GP(X)-enables->MF(Y)-has_part->MF(Z) => GP(X) enables MF(Z),
e.g. if GP X enables ATPase coupled transporter activity' and 'ATPase coupled transporter activity' has_part 'ATPase activity' then GP(X) enables 'ATPase activity'
enabling an MF enables its parts
true
GP(X)-enables->MF(Y)-part_of->BP(Z) => GP(X) involved_in BP(Z) e.g. if X enables 'protein kinase activity' and Y 'part of' 'signal tranduction' then X involved in 'signal transduction'
involved in BP
This rule is dubious: added as a quick fix for expected inference in GO-CAM. The problem is most acute for transmembrane proteins, such as receptors or cell adhesion molecules, which have some subfunctions inside the cell (e.g. kinase activity) and some subfunctions outside (e.g. ligand binding). Correct annotation of where these functions occurs leads to incorrect inference about the location of the whole protein. This should probably be weakened to "... -> overlaps"
If a molecular function (X) has a regulatory subfunction, then any gene product which is an input to that subfunction has an activity that directly_regulates X. Note: this is intended for cases where the regaultory subfunction is protein binding, so it could be tightened with an additional clause to specify this.
inferring direct reg edge from input to regulatory subfunction
inferring direct neg reg edge from input to regulatory subfunction
inferring direct positive reg edge from input to regulatory subfunction
effector input is compound function input
Input of effector is input of its parent MF
if effector directly regulates X, its parent MF directly regulates X
if effector directly positively regulates X, its parent MF directly positively regulates X
if effector directly negatively regulates X, its parent MF directly negatively regulates X
'causally downstream of' and 'overlaps' should be disjoint properties (a SWRL rule is required because these are non-simple properties).
'causally upstream of' and 'overlaps' should be disjoint properties (a SWRL rule is required because these are non-simple properties).